Output 68d32831e8caa25601ae534dabf346770f49a2641b68025302136b0395f1e8d1:0

value
415525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73867cd1e1d16bb799a2708d2b1ac584b5d9f105 OP_EQUAL
address
3CDrjxvNUbzYfLsihn41XcDkXDdUouJMxq
transaction
68d32831e8caa25601ae534dabf346770f49a2641b68025302136b0395f1e8d1
confirmations
175868
spent
true